NUHAKA STOCK SALE.

Messrs Dalgety and Co, report: On Wednesday last at INuhaka we had an entry of 2000 shoep sad 3000 cattle. The recent rains and Haa&aS. state of the river prevented several Pines coming forward. In Bheep there was a keen demand for al. classes except aged ewes, and the whole entry was cleared at the following -.prices. Good lines of fat and forward wethers made 16s to 16s 6d ; store wethers 15s to 15s 9d ; breeding ewes, 10s and up to 15s ; lor vouDg sheep and hoggets. 7s 6d to 11s Sd. ’ In cattle, station cows made £4 7s ba to £4 15s ; fat cows £5 10s to £6 2s 6d; eighteen months’ heifers £3 ; calves 30s to £2 14s.
